Deborah A. Downing

Board Member at Unique People Services

Ms. Downing-Ogbolu is a retired special education teacher. For over 32 years, she lent her talent to the NYC Department of Education. As a master educator with a passion for special education and serving those with developmental disabilities, Deborah approaches everything she teaches—with a profound passion. Students find her knowledge and spirit infectious; she turns her classroom into a place where imagination, critical inquiry, and laughter thrive. Deborah is a seasoned special education educator that is known to bring out the best in students who are mentally, physically, socially, and/or emotionally delayed. Deborah understands that the needs of developmentally disabled students cannot be met within the traditional classroom environment and has a sensitivity to the extensive range of stressors placed upon this population due to the increase awareness for the need of community inclusion.
